The Democratic congressman, who died at the age of 75 on May 21, recently revealed that his cancer had returned after undergoing chemotherapy and immunotherapy over the winter
Gov. Glenn Youngkin (R), who according to Virginia law can call a special election to fill the congressional vacancy, did not share a timeline for the election.
